About the 1990 Lincoln Town Car
Sedan | Original MSRP/Price | Engine |
---|---|---|
Town Car 4dr Sedan | $28110 / $23994 | 8 Cylinder |
Town Car 4dr Sedan Cartier | $32932 / $28045 | 8 Cylinder |
Town Car 4dr Sedan Signature | $30844 / $26291 | 8 Cylinder |

Used 1990 Lincoln Town Car Base Specs & Features
Engine | |
---|---|
Base engine size | 5.0 l |
Base engine type | Gas |
Cylinders | V8 |
Horsepower | 150 hp @ 3,200 rpm |

What was the last year Lincoln Town Car was made?
2011
In the summer of 2011, the last Lincoln Town Car rolled off the assembly line, taking its place in history among other beloved cars no longer on the market.
Is Lincoln a good car?
Lincoln Reliability Rating Breakdown. The Lincoln Reliability Rating is 3.0 out of 5.0, which ranks it 24th out of 32 for all car brands. This rating is based on an average across 345 unique models. The average annual repair cost for a Lincoln is $879, which means it has average ownership costs.

How long will Lincoln Town Car last?
It simply could run for really, really long and keep on doing the good work in cities and highways. Many Lincoln Town Cars were also pressed into commercial services, as chauffeured limos, and many of these drivers claim the Town Car was good to run for 400,000 miles, if not more.
